About the Opportunity
We are seeking an experienced Recruitment Consultant/Business Partner to join our RPO Solutions team, focusing on the aged care and disability sectors. In this client facing delivery role you will take ownership of volume recruitment campaigns, managing a seamless recruitment process and positive experience for candidates and clients alike.
This role is hands on, managing the end-to-end recruitment process, using advanced AI assisted screening platforms while partnering closely with hiring managers and stakeholders.
About the Role
- Developing sourcing plans for volume recruitment mandates with accuracy and care
- Managing the candidate pipeline from first engagement through to offer and onboarding
- Acting as the first point of contact for applicants, ensuring a consistent and positive candidate experience
- Coordinating client and hiring manager interviews, managing offers and overseeing onboarding
- Ensuring compliance through accurate documentation in line with recruitment legislation and client processes
- Escalating risks or compliance issues where required
- Meeting and exceeding client KPIs through disciplined process delivery
